Leadership DefinitionLeadership Definition KeyKey
ElementsElementsLeader-Follower: The influencing process is between leaders and followers, not just a leaderinfluencing followers; its a two way process.
Influence : Influencing is the process of a leader communicating ideas, gaining acceptance
of them, and motivating followers to support and implement the ideas through
change.
Organizational Objectives : High performance leaders influence followers to think not only of their own
interests, but the interest of the organization. Leadership occurs when followers
are influenced to do what is ethical and beneficial for the organization and
themselves.
Change :
Influencing and setting objectives is about change. Organizations need tocontinually change, in adapting to the rapidly changing global environment.
People : Although the term people is not specifically mentioned in the above definition of
Leadership, after reading about the other elements, one can realize that
leadership is about leading people.
